Example: Automated Inventory Management
Managing stock is easier with automation. Manual counting can lead to mistakes. Automated systems use barcodes or RFID to track stock in real-time.
These systems update stock levels automatically. They can even order more when needed. This helps avoid running out of stock or having too much.
Automated systems make supply chains more flexible. They use past data to predict what will be needed. This turns inventory management into a strategic advantage.

Tools such as Google Analytics and IBM Cognos
Many tools help with data analysis across different areas of business. Google Analytics gives deep insights into web and customer behaviour. It tracks how users interact and what works in digital marketing.
IBM Cognos offers advanced business intelligence for big companies. It combines data from various sources for detailed reports and analysis. Its features support complex decision-making processes.
| Analytics Tool | Primary Function | Ideal Business Size | Key Strength |
|---|---|---|---|
| Google Analytics | Web and marketing analytics | SME to Enterprise | Real-time data tracking |
| IBM Cognos | Enterprise business intelligence | Large organisations | Advanced data integration |
| Microsoft Power BI | Interactive visualisations | All business sizes | User-friendly interface |
| Tableau | Data visualisation | Medium to large businesses | Complex data representation |

Adopting AI and Machine Learning Solutions
AI and machine learning are now key for businesses. They work best in three main areas:
- Customer personalisation: AI learns what customers like and shows them things they’ll enjoy
- Dynamic pricing: AI changes prices based on what people are willing to pay and what’s happening in the market
- Predictive maintenance: AI helps predict when machines might break down, so you can fix them before they stop working
To use AI and machine learning well, you need to match the tech with your business goals. Start small, with a pilot project, to see how it works before you do more.
